Join us on a leisurely drive through the National Bison Range Wildlife Refuge, 46 miles from Missoula, Montana. We saw bear, Big Horn Sheep and American Bison in their natural setting in beautiful western Montana, the Big Sky State.
The refuge is almost 30 square miles (18,800 acres) and has a bison population between 350 and 500 animals. It is one of the oldest National Wildlife Refuges in the United States. The Red Sleep road took us to an elevation of almost 5,000 feet affording us spectacular views of the valleys below.

Administered by the Dept of the Interior --- we drove through and viewed the animals; fee of five dollars. Some trails available, but we stayed on the main road. Takes about 2 hours to drive 10 miles.
